Understanding Meningitis Titer: What It Means for Your Immune Health

Understanding the intricacies of a meningitis titer is essential for anyone navigating the healthcare landscape, particularly when faced with vaccination requirements or concerns about disease exposure. This specific blood test measures the concentration of antibodies the immune system has developed against the primary bacterial causes of meningitis. Unlike a rapid diagnostic test for an active infection, the titer serves as a historical record of immunity, confirming whether the body has successfully responded to a past vaccination or potentially mounted a defense after natural exposure.

What the Test Measures and Why It Matters

The core purpose of a meningitis titer is to quantify the level of protective antibodies in the blood, specifically targeting pathogens like Neisseria meningitidis , Streptococcus pneumoniae , and Haemophilus influenzae type b. These bacteria can cause severe inflammation of the brain and spinal cord membranes, leading to critical health emergencies. The test provides a numerical value that helps healthcare providers determine if an individual possesses sufficient immunity to resist infection or if a booster shot is necessary to maintain protection.

Common Scenarios for Requiring a Titer

There are several specific situations where a healthcare professional will order this blood analysis. One of the most frequent reasons is for compliance with institutional or regulatory requirements, such as for college students moving into dormitories or for military recruits entering basic training. Additionally, the test is vital for individuals traveling to regions where meningococcal disease is endemic, ensuring they are safeguarded against potential exposure in high-risk environments.

Interpreting the Results

Understanding Positive and Negative Outcomes

Interpreting the results of a meningitis titer requires medical expertise, as the thresholds for immunity can vary based on the specific pathogen and the laboratory conducting the analysis. Generally, a result showing antibody levels at or above a designated cutoff is considered protective, indicating a positive titer. Conversely, a negative titer signifies that the antibody levels are too low to confer protection, which usually prompts a recommendation for revaccination to bridge the immunity gap.

The Procedure and Logistics

From a patient perspective, the process of obtaining a titer is straightforward and mirrors a standard blood draw. A phlebotomist will collect a small sample of blood, typically from a vein in the arm, which is then sent to a specialized laboratory for analysis. While the procedure itself is quick, the turnaround time for results can vary, ranging from a few business days to a week, depending on the complexity of the testing required by the lab.

Limitations and Complementary Testing

It is important to recognize that a meningitis titer does not diagnose an active case of the disease. If a patient presents with symptoms such as a sudden high fever, severe headache, or a stiff neck, clinicians will rely on different diagnostic methods, such as a lumbar puncture, to analyze cerebrospinal fluid. The titer is specifically a tool for assessing long-term immunological status rather than acute infection, making it a preventative rather than a diagnostic measure.

Vaccination History and Boosters

For many individuals, the presence of a positive titer is a direct result of routine childhood immunization schedules or recent booster shots. Public health guidelines evolve as new data emerges, and the need for boosters can depend on the specific vaccine type and the individual's age or health status. Maintaining a record of past vaccinations is helpful for clinicians when determining if a titer test is necessary or if a simple booster is due to refresh the immune response.
